Israel bombs Beirut’s southern suburb as it targets Radwan Force commander
Summary
Israeli forces attacked Beirut’s southern suburbs targeting Malek Balou, a commander in Hezbollah’s Radwan Force. The attack caused a large explosion and damage, and Israeli leaders said it was a response to attacks on Israeli soldiers and settlements.Key Facts
